rnrnThanksgiving is one of America's most food-centric holidays, built around a table full of traditional dishes passed down through generations. Each dish on the table carries its own history and tends to inspire passionate opinions about how it should be made.
rnrnTurkey remains the traditional centerpiece, a symbol of abundance and gathering. Mashed potatoes offer comforting, creamy simplicity that pairs with almost anything on the table. Pumpkin pie closes out the meal with warm, spiced sweetness. Cranberry sauce adds a tart, bright contrast to the richer dishes, while green beans bring a lighter, savory balance to an otherwise heavy spread.
rnrnThanksgiving menus vary widely by region and family tradition, but these staples remain consistent fixtures on tables across the country, each carrying its own nostalgic weight for different people.
